#5 ·
From a reliability standpoint, I'd recommend an EGR delete in addition to a tuner. As for the cab having to come off for engine work, there certainly isn't much room underneath the hood. I've never used off road fuel but I don't see why you couldn't run off road fuel as it is still ULSD. Just dyed for easy identification as being off road fuel.

#16 ·
I really dont want another auto.
From what I read/heard, prior to purchasing my truck, the auto transmission is very good compared to GM's and Dodge's. Is it bulletproof, no, of course not. Will it hold up if you constantly romp on it and do boosted launches, no. If you're nice to your tranny and respect it with only mild doses of "fun," you should be ok. Granted, it is a lot cheaper to make power with a manual tranny.
